Frans H.J. Maurer is a scholar working on Polymers and Plastics, Mechanics of Materials and Materials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Frans H.J. Maurer has authored 123 papers receiving a total of 3.6k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 75 papers in Polymers and Plastics, 57 papers in Mechanics of Materials and 32 papers in Materials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Frans H.J. Maurer’s work include Polymer crystallization and properties (57 papers), Muon and positron interactions and applications (45 papers) and Polymer Nanocomposites and Properties (45 papers). Frans H.J. Maurer is often cited by papers focused on Polymer crystallization and properties (57 papers), Muon and positron interactions and applications (45 papers) and Polymer Nanocomposites and Properties (45 papers). Frans H.J. Maurer collaborates with scholars based in Sweden, The Netherlands and United States. Frans H.J. Maurer's co-authors include M. Eldrup, P. A. M. Steeman, Marcus Schmidt, Hatsuo Ishida, Béla Pukánszky, Carlos R. Arza, Petra Winberg, Tetsuya Hirade, Patric Jannasch and Maria Welander and has published in prestigious journals such as The Journal of Chemical Physics, PLoS ONE and Macromolecules.
